If you're independent, you can deduct your gas mileage whenever you leave your organization locationeven if that organization place is your residence. One problem: The journey needs to be for work functions. Fulfilling with clients, making a sales phone call, visiting the article workplace to send deliveries to customersthese are all day-to-day instances of when your small service might apply the gas mileage tax reduction. The gas mileage has to be "ordinary and needed" to be a write-off.
If you take a 10-mile detour on the method back so you can see your favored bubble tea store, that extra gas mileage can not be deducted. You can only deduct the 30 miles you traveled for company.
